Найти - Пользователи
Полная версия: Импорт модуля и класса на лету, подскажите более короткий вариант
Начало » Python для экспертов » Импорт модуля и класса на лету, подскажите более короткий вариант
1 2 3
Ferroman
Если бы…
Evg
Ну а что такое читабельность? слишком субъективное понятие.. зависит от читателя, мне например чем короче тем лучше читается. А вот краткость вещь вполне объективная.
Ferroman
Читабельность тоже достаточно объективная характеристика - говорит о том, насколько легко будет разобраться в коде, и какую квалификацию для этого нужно иметь. К сожалению краткость и читабельность лежат в разных полюсах - перл и С++ тому примеры. Там тоже можно всё очень кратко писать, только с сильным ущербом для понятности. Я на питоне тоже абсолютно нечитабельный код встречал (и иногда это был мой код).
Должна быть лаконичность - гармония краткости и понятности.
Evg
Это тогда в плане насколько то что написано близко к человеческому восприятию имеете ввиду? , те примерно к самому например английскому языку, например делая парсер можно написать html.extract_all_links() а можно может более коротко но регулярное выражение оно может будет короче но тяжелее воспринимается человеком. В этом плане читабельность имеется ввиду?
Ferroman
Именно.
Evg
Ну это я по умолчанию имел ввиду, имеется виду минимализм в рамках читабельности)
Ferroman
В таком случае вариант Pooh хуже чем самый первый, но Андрея ещё лучше.
Но тенденция у вас такое минимизировать какая-то…. нездоровая.
Evg
чего в ней плохого?) или вы уже как психиатор говорите?)
Ferroman
А что, моя фраза похожа на медицинское заключение?
Aurea mediocritas должна быть, я считаю.
Evg
Ferroman
нездоровая
ну на на что похоже?)
This is a "lo-fi" version of our main content. To view the full version with more information, formatting and images, please click here.
Powered by DjangoBB